Release checklist — Harbinel user-module split

[ ] Confirm the extracted user service in Harbinel answers auth calls before we cut traffic from the monolith. Don't skip the shadow-read step — last time it bit us. Flip the flag only after the duplicate-write counter sits at zero for an hour. Tag the cutover against the build token below.

trace token, kajeg-tadup: htk31_ea4436123ab4c9e337062126feef2c5

**Handover: Stagecoil seat-map renderer — from Priya to review**

Hey — passing the Stagecoil renderer your way. The big change is that seat geometry now comes from the venue service instead of the baked-in SVG, so the Alderwick Theatre balcony curve finally renders correctly. Watch the zoom clamping logic in the viewport module; it's touchy. Accessibility seat highlighting is behind a flag until QA signs off. The renderer reads its runtime settings at boot, and the current ones are these.

service settings:
[kelax]
team = caswyn
access_code = ac_c41040
owner = briius.praix
host = kelax.qirvanlabs.corp
port = 9200
peer = sormir.halixhq.internal
salt = f8d36025
pin = 3766

## Break-Glass: PixHoard Image Cache

New folks: if the PixHoard image cache leaks memory and OOMs the Renner nodes, don't wait for approvals. Restart via the break-glass account, file an incident, and notify the cache owner. Access is audited. The break-glass account unlocks with the recovery passphrase below.

recovery phrase for kagaf-yajof: fraax-quenwyn-lamion